This commit is contained in:
tongfei
2023-12-07 15:57:05 +08:00
4 changed files with 15 additions and 6 deletions

View File

@@ -54,12 +54,12 @@ namespace WMS.Web.Api.Controllers
[Route("hj")] [Route("hj")]
public async Task<string> TestHJ() public async Task<string> TestHJ()
{ {
List<ErpCustomerDto> list = null; // List<ErpCustomerDto> list = null;
var b= list.FirstOrDefault(f => f.Id == 123); //var b= list.FirstOrDefault(f => f.Id == 123);
//var entity=await _takeStockRepositories.GetEntityList(new List<int>() {2 }); //var entity=await _takeStockRepositories.GetEntityList(new List<int>() {2 });
//var r= await _takeStockService.Loss_Profit(entity.First()); //var r= await _takeStockService.Loss_Profit(entity.First());
//var list = await GetList(); //var list = await GetList();
//var c = await _erpService.BillQueryForSubStock(null,null); var c = await _erpService.BillQueryForAssembledAppOutStock_Assembly(new List<string>() { "ZZCX003061" }, DateTime.Now.AddDays(-10));
//var bc2 = await _erpService.BillQueryForDeliveryNoticeOutStock(new List<string>() { "FHTZD8022232" }, DateTime.Now.AddDays(-10)); //var bc2 = await _erpService.BillQueryForDeliveryNoticeOutStock(new List<string>() { "FHTZD8022232" }, DateTime.Now.AddDays(-10));
//var bc = await _erpService.BillQueryForTransferOutOutStock(null, DateTime.Now.AddDays(-10)); //var bc = await _erpService.BillQueryForTransferOutOutStock(null, DateTime.Now.AddDays(-10));
//var b=await _erpService.BillQueryForAssembledAppOutStock_Assembly(null, DateTime.Now.AddDays(-1)); //var b=await _erpService.BillQueryForAssembledAppOutStock_Assembly(null, DateTime.Now.AddDays(-1));

View File

@@ -150,7 +150,10 @@ namespace WMS.Web.Repositories
if (dto.DeliveryOrgId != null) if (dto.DeliveryOrgId != null)
query = query.Where(w => w.order.DeliveryOrgId == dto.DeliveryOrgId); query = query.Where(w => w.order.DeliveryOrgId == dto.DeliveryOrgId);
if (!string.IsNullOrEmpty(dto.StockCode)) if (!string.IsNullOrEmpty(dto.StockCode))
query = query.Where(w => w.order.StockCode == dto.StockCode); {
var split = dto.StockCode.Split("_$");
query = query.Where(w => w.order.StockCode == split[0] && w.order.OrgCode == split[1]);
}
if (dto.CreateBeginDate != null) if (dto.CreateBeginDate != null)
query = query.Where(w => w.order.CreateTime >= dto.CreateBeginDate); query = query.Where(w => w.order.CreateTime >= dto.CreateBeginDate);
if (dto.CreateEndDate != null) if (dto.CreateEndDate != null)

View File

@@ -273,7 +273,10 @@ namespace WMS.Web.Repositories
if (dto.DeliveryOrgId != null) if (dto.DeliveryOrgId != null)
query = query.Where(w => w.order.DeliveryOrgId == dto.DeliveryOrgId); query = query.Where(w => w.order.DeliveryOrgId == dto.DeliveryOrgId);
if (!string.IsNullOrEmpty(dto.StockCode)) if (!string.IsNullOrEmpty(dto.StockCode))
query = query.Where(w => w.order.StockCode == dto.StockCode); {
var split = dto.StockCode.Split("_$");
query = query.Where(w => w.order.StockCode == split[0] && w.order.OrgCode == split[1]);
}
if (dto.CreateBeginDate != null) if (dto.CreateBeginDate != null)
query = query.Where(w => w.order.OperateTime >= dto.CreateBeginDate); query = query.Where(w => w.order.OperateTime >= dto.CreateBeginDate);
if (dto.CreateEndDate != null) if (dto.CreateEndDate != null)

View File

@@ -186,7 +186,10 @@ namespace WMS.Web.Repositories
if (!string.IsNullOrEmpty(dto.BillNo)) if (!string.IsNullOrEmpty(dto.BillNo))
query = query.Where(w => EF.Functions.Like(w.order.BillNo, "%" + dto.BillNo + "%")); query = query.Where(w => EF.Functions.Like(w.order.BillNo, "%" + dto.BillNo + "%"));
if (!string.IsNullOrEmpty(dto.StockCode)) if (!string.IsNullOrEmpty(dto.StockCode))
query = query.Where(w => w.detail.StockCode == dto.StockCode); {
var split = dto.StockCode.Split("_$");
query = query.Where(w => w.detail.StockCode == split[0] && w.detail.OrgCode == split[1]);
}
if (dto.DateBeginDate != null) if (dto.DateBeginDate != null)
query = query.Where(w => w.order.Date >= dto.DateBeginDate); query = query.Where(w => w.order.Date >= dto.DateBeginDate);
if (dto.DateEndDate != null) if (dto.DateEndDate != null)